Aktif karbon adsorpsiyonu ile boyarmadde giderimi

Authors: Erkut, Elif;

Aktif karbon adsorpsiyonu ile boyarmadde giderimi

Abstract

Bu çalışmada atıksulardaki boyarmaddenin aktif karbon kullanılarak adsorpsiyon yöntemi ile giderimi incelenmiştir. Onopordum Acanthium L.'un potasyum karbonat (K2CO3) ile kimyasal aktivasyonu, aktif karbon hazırlanmasında kullanılmıştır. Boyarmadde olarak Reaktif Mavi 19 ve Reaktif Turuncu 16 kullanılmıştır. Başlangıç boya derişiminin, başlangıç pH'ının, adsorban miktarı, adsorpsiyon süresi ve sıcaklığın giderim üzerindeki etkisinin incelendiği çalışmalarda 300 ppm'lik boya derişiminde % 99.94 giderim sağlanmışken 600 ppm için % 81.04 giderim bulunmuştur. Boyarmaddelerin aktif karbon üzerine adsorpsiyonu sistemi için, izoterm araştırması yapılmış ve elde edilen adsorpsiyon sabitleri yardımıyla sistem termodinamiği incelenmiştir. Ayrıcadört farklı sıcaklıkta, farklı başlangıç derişimleri ile deneysel çalışmalar yapılarak, kinetik hız ifadeleri incelenmiştir.
